Command line arguments

The full list of optional command line arguments is as follows:

Argument Description Default
-bc Coefficient for degree of burial in protection factor calculation, beta_c 0.35
-bh Coefficient for hydrogen bonds in protection factor calculation, beta_h 2.0
-dc CCut-off for degree of burial calculation in angstrom 6.5
-dp Path to DSSP executable dssp
-eh Cut-off for hydrogen bond energy in DSSP algorithm in kcal/mol -0.5
-pc Probability cut-off above which backbone hydrogens will be exchanged 0.5
-pf If set to 1, protection factor calculation will be skipped and occupancies will be used as log(Pf) 0
-ph pH used to estimate exchange rates as measured by ph-meter 7.0
-pp Path to pdb2pqr executable pdb2pqr
-pw If set to 1, the software will output warnings from the import of the given atomic coordinates 0
-rd Reference data used in estimation of intrinsic exchange rates; options are poly and oligo poly
-te Temperature used to estimate exchange rates in degrees Kelvin 293.15
-ti Time elapsed since protein was exposed to the solvent in seconds 0.0

Example

PSX is run via the command line. In order to run the software on the 2lyz structure of lyzosome under the default conditions, one simply needs to run e.g. (assuming the file is present in the working directory):

python PSX.py 2lyz.pdb

in a suitable terminal. Should one want to input e.g. a pH of 8.0 for the calculation, the corresponding command would be:

python PSX.py 2lyz.pdb -ph 8.0

The outputs of the software is described in the paper referenced above.
